A welcoming village inn situated in the centre of Coniston attracting locals and visitors alike. In winter a cosy fire and jovial atmosphere prevail; in summer enjoy a drink on the terrace with stunning views of the Old Man of Coniston and surrounding fells and Church Beck, a babbling brook that runs through the village.
Opening hours and the availability of cask ales and food are reduced in winter but details are maintained on the web site - it is advisable to phone them to check first. Breakfast is available from 8:30am to 10:30am
